At this moment, above the stronghold, the light green barrier that had protected everyone for a long time under the fierce attack of the living corpses finally completely disappeared, but it was replaced by a new protective barrier glowing with silver light.

In fact, the emergence of this new barrier is actually not very eye-catching. It's just that some runes flickered on the outer walls of the towers in all directions around the stronghold at the same time. Immediately afterwards, it took these towers as its boundary, and it was built inside the original alchemy barrier in a blink of an eye.

So, when Sarah's alchemy barrier finally completely collapsed and disappeared, this brand new barrier immediately revealed its true face to the army of living corpses outside, replacing the former and continuing to keep those enemies out of the stronghold.

And if you have to ask the army of living corpses, what did they gain after they broke through the first defense of the stronghold... the distance between the outer layer of Sarah's alchemy barrier and the inner layer of this new barrier The distance of tens of feet should be the progress they have made after paying so many of their kind!

Oh! To be precise, this should not be the "harvest" of those living corpses, but the harvest of the demon behind them.

However, it is clear that in Hermione's plan, the role of Sarah's alchemy barrier is actually limited to buying more time for Harry, Mr. Blois and Delphi to kill the enemy-it is It is destined to be breached by the enemy, or in other words, Sarah is destined to cancel it at an appropriate time. And after that, the new barrier created by the rune pattern array arranged by Hermione and the others is what the current stronghold relies on to protect the internal forces.

To be honest, if you look at it from the surface, there is actually not much difference between the two barriers, one is light green, and the other has turned into silver gray.

But in essence, they are almost two completely different things.

As Delphi said before, Sarah's alchemy barrier is certainly good, but it does lose a bit of advantage when facing these enemies who will burn their souls and explode themselves at every turn. As a result, Sarah, who maintained a barrier behind her, had to engage in an almost equal invisible battle with the demons behind the army of living corpses.

However, the current barrier with a faint silver glow is completely different.

First of all, the most important point is that what supports it is not the spiritual power of a certain person or a group of people, but the magic script that can be used without human hands as long as it is correctly drawn or engraved in the formation. , runes.

For example,

This is the same as a human forehead and a wooden plank. If you really want to compare which one is harder, you may not be sure. But if someone hits you with a stick and you can't escape, I think most people are more inclined to catch it with a plank.

One is that you won’t get hurt if you block the stick with a wooden plank, and the other is that if it doesn’t hurt, you can naturally catch the second, third and even more hits from the opponent.

It has to be said that in fact, the rune array designed by Hermione herself, the magic barrier it supports is actually not as strong as Sarah's alchemy barrier in terms of strength. Just like the giant demon "Wrath" before, Sarah's barrier might even be able to resist the opponent's amazing strength, but Hermione's formation probably can't even resist a punch.

After all, even today's Hermione is gradually able to use some rule runes, but with her current research level, there are still many shortcomings.

However, when facing the enemy this time, its effect is much better than Sarah's alchemy barrier.

Of course, when it comes to the biggest advantage of this rune barrier, there is another point after all—now, Hermione and the others can finally launch a formal counterattack against the living corpses outside the barrier!

"Go, notify the person in charge of the towers on the north and south sides to see our signal and prepare to start a counterattack. Everything is mainly to stop the living corpses and reduce the pressure on the protective barrier."

On the east tower, Hermione looked at the hazy silver light outside the observation window, and said this to the two wizards who were waiting by her side. Then, she turned her head to look at the bearded wizard not far away.

"Mr. Longfellow, we too shall be ready."

"No problem, Ms. Granger, everyone is already ready in their respective positions." The bearded man nodded readily.

"Ok."

Hermione responded, and then turned her gaze out of the window again.

Through the layer of silver light that doesn't obstruct the field of vision too much, you can still see a large number of enemies raging outside. This newly opened protective barrier is replacing the previous alchemy barrier, and it will withstand the same or even more attacks as before.

But no problem, as long as the demon "Arrogance" doesn't take action himself, the attack strength of these living corpses alone cannot be faster than breaking through the previous alchemy barrier. Even if it is still basically procrastinating at present, it will definitely be able to procrastinate longer than before.

And in the group of living corpses a little far away, the three figures that were almost submerged were still fighting non-stop, trying their best to eliminate the living corpses that were still coming from the east.

Sword light, ice, magic light arc, regular beam of light... and even earth waves that would surge up from time to time, flying rocks, red flame flying dragon, etc., just three people created a huge explosion in front of the stronghold. Momentum.

After staying for a while, they will also join the offensive, and Safina, Neville and the others who went back to rest before will definitely come over and join the counterattack again after they have rested.

At that time, will the demon "arrogance" behind this army of living corpses be forced out? What about after being forced out? Can these people defeat each other?

do not know!

All Hermione knew was that Delphine had always looked serious since she came back from London. To be honest, she really wanted to ask the other party, what did she see on this trip to London?

It's a pity that now is obviously not the time to care about this, and... It seems that Delphi is not ready to tell all the details of that trip.

If she wanted to say it, even if she saw this army of living corpses as soon as she came back, she must have said it a long time ago...

"At least, she probably... No, she definitely didn't see Maca there."

Just when Hermione thought to this point secretly, the wizards she sent to the north and south sides just now had already returned.

"Miss Granger, the South Tower is ready."

"Miss Granger, the North Tower is all right, waiting for the signal, and they will start counterattacking."

Hearing this, Hermione finally let go of those temporarily irrelevant thoughts and nodded.

"Then let's get started!"
